Output 2bf6e03ff56da7275c14bdd7d495460da03a54f09aff2eea64a9da9651428855:2

value
1722966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ddf62689a2609a69be94bbbad2b1c6d91fdef47 OP_EQUAL
address
3BhyBUT4Yk44H674LuVYzLonkwCwEHgi5x
transaction
2bf6e03ff56da7275c14bdd7d495460da03a54f09aff2eea64a9da9651428855
confirmations
306440
spent
true